South Korea (The Republic of Korea) is in the eastern part of the Asian continent, in the Northern Hemisphere. It has maritime borders with the Yellow Sea and the Sea of Japan. It also has land borders with North Korea (The Democratic People’s Republic of Korea).
South Korea is similar in size to Virginia. There is 1 time zone, and it’s 13 hours ahead of Washington D.C.
